DOCUMENTS RELATING TO POSTAL BALLOT TO BE MAILED TO EQUITY SHAREHOLDERS AND ADS HOLDERS
�
This Form 6-K contains the Notice dated October 10, 2014, sent to the equity shareholders of the Infosys Limited (“Infosys” or “the Company”) that the following resolutions, in relation to (i) increasing the authorized share capital of the Company, with consequential amendments to the Memorandum and Articles of Association; and (ii) issuance of bonus shares/ stock dividend by the Company, are proposed to be passed by the shareholders through postal ballot / electronic voting (e-voting). The Notice, along with the explanatory statement setting out the material facts and reasons thereto, and a Postal Ballot Form, each of which were mailed to the equity shareholders of the Company between October 17, 2014 and October 21, 2014 are attached as Exhibit 99.1 and Exhibit 99.2 respectively.
�
Also included in this Form 6-K is the Depositary's Notice of the Passing of Resolutions by way of Postal Ballot by the shareholders of the Company (attached as Exhibit 99.3) and the Depositary's Form of Proxy Card (attached as Exhibit 99.4), each of which will be mailed to holders of our American Depositary Shares on or about�October 31, 2014.
